FastbootUpdateबूटस्ट्रैप तैयार करने वाला

public class FastbootUpdateBootstrapPreparer
extends DeviceFlashPreparer

java.lang.ऑब्जेक्ट
मैं com.android.tradefed.targetprep.BaseTargetPreparer
मैं com.android.tradefed.targetprep.DeviceFlashPreparer
मैं com.android.tradefed.targetprep.FastbootUpdateBootstrapPreparer


एक ITargetPreparer जो FastbootDeviceFlasher के साथ फ्लैश किए गए डिवाइस प्राप्त करने के लिए IDeviceBuildInfo में निर्दिष्ट फ़ाइलों (बूटलोडर, रेडियो, डिवाइस छवि ज़िप) को चरणबद्ध करता है, फिर परिणाम रिपोर्टिंग उद्देश्यों के लिए पोस्ट-बूट डिवाइस विशेषताओं को बिल्ड जानकारी में इंजेक्ट करता है।

यह मौजूदा ऑटोमेशन इन्फ्रास्ट्रक्चर में फिट होने के लिए बाहरी रूप से सोर्स किए गए डिवाइस और बिल्ड से डिवाइस इमेज अपडेट मैकेनिज्म के रूप में fastboot update का उपयोग करने के लिए उपयोगी है।

सारांश

सार्वजनिक निर्माणकर्ता

FastbootUpdateBootstrapPreparer ()

सार्वजनिक तरीके

void setUp ( TestInformation testInfo)

संरक्षित तरीके

IDeviceFlasher createFlasher ( ITestDevice device)

उपयोग करने के लिए IDeviceFlasher बनाएं।

सार्वजनिक निर्माणकर्ता

FastbootUpdateबूटस्ट्रैप तैयार करने वाला

public FastbootUpdateBootstrapPreparer ()

सार्वजनिक तरीके

स्थापित करना

public void setUp (TestInformation testInfo)

मापदंडों
testInfo TestInformation

फेंकता
BuildError
DeviceNotAvailableException
TargetSetupError

संरक्षित तरीके

फ्लैशर बनाएं

protected IDeviceFlasher createFlasher (ITestDevice device)

उपयोग करने के लिए IDeviceFlasher बनाएं। उपवर्ग ओवरराइड कर सकते हैं

मापदंडों
device ITestDevice

रिटर्न
IDeviceFlasher

फेंकता
DeviceNotAvailableException